WebOSU Plant Clinic Collection, 2011. Cause The fungi Botrytis paeoniae (sometimes called early blight or bud blast) and B. cinerea (sometimes called late blight). WebSep 4, 2024 · The genus Paeonia collects some 30 different species of peonies. A few species of peonies are woody shrubs, but the vast majority are herbaceous. Some of these plants have lived 100 years. WebPeonies ( Paeonia spp. and cvs., USDA Hardiness Zones 3–8) are not high-maintenance divas. Despite their gorgeous blooms, peonies, once established, are some of the most easygoing perennials you’ll ever grow. For most of us, old-fashioned herbaceous peonies …

WebPeony—Paeonia spp. Family Paeoniaceae (Peony family) Plant Identification. Peonies are perennial plants or deciduous shrubs usually found in perennial borders. Leaves are divided and flowers are often large and have various colors including white, pink, red, yellow, orange, or purple. Plants may not bloom the first couple of years but should ... Hutchinson (1973) reported that the Paeoniaceae was considered histologically as an independent family of the dicotyledons by Worsdell in 1908, and the position of classification is intermediate between Magnoliaceae and Helleboraceae, Paeonia being rather closer to the Helleboraceae. WebPaeonia officinalis subsp huthii Chromosome number: 2n = 20 (tetraploid) Growing in sparse Quercus, Fagus or Quercus—Fagus forests or in pastures with sparse Pinus sylvestris trees, in limestone areas, at altitudes from 900 to 1,970 m. A relatively narrowly distributed entity found in NW Italy (Imperia Prov.), and SE and S France.
